Implementing Technology in Architecture Planning
With the ongoing evolution of technology, its integration into architectural planning has become essential for elevating design efficiency and effectiveness. Architects now utilize advanced software tools like Building Information Modeling (BIM) to create thorough, three-dimensional representations of structures, enabling better visualization and collaboration among stakeholders. Moreover, virtual reality (VR) and augmented reality (AR) empower clients to experience designs before construction, confirming that their needs are met. Geographic Information Systems (GIS) play a critical role in site analysis and environmental impact assessments, delivering data-driven insights for sustainable design. Automation tools optimize repetitive tasks, allowing architects to focus on creative aspects. Ultimately, technology not only strengthens accuracy and reduces errors but also fosters innovative solutions in the architectural planning process.

Sustainable Urban Developments
Environmentally conscious urban projects represent a pivotal shift in architectural practice, addressing the urgent need for environmentally sustainable designs in densely populated zones. Recent case studies showcase innovative projects that incorporate green technologies and sustainable materials. For example, the High Line in New York City transformed an abandoned railway into a vibrant public park, promoting biodiversity and community engagement. Similarly, the Bosco Verticale in Milan features vertical forests that boost air quality and reduce urban heat. By incorporating renewable energy sources, efficient waste management systems, and green spaces, these projects illustrate how architecture can mitigate climate change impacts. Ultimately, sustainable urban developments not only improve urban aesthetics but also foster healthier living environments, underscoring the significance of ecological considerations in contemporary architecture.
